Douglas County West won the last time they faced Wisner-Pilger and things went their way  on Saturday too. The Falcon walked away with  a   2-0  win over the Gators. The  victory made it back-to-back  wins for the Falcon.
 Douglas County West never let Wisner-Pilger on the board, but things got pretty close in the first set. The final score came out to 25-23,  25-13.
 Leading Douglas County West to victory were  Abby Rayer and  Parker Steskal.  Rayer  had seven  digs and five  assists, while  Steskal  had four  digs and one  assist.
Douglas County West's victory bumped their record up to 14-11. As for Wisner-Pilger, they have  been struggling recently as they've  lost three of their last four contests. That's put a noticeable dent in their 11-15 record  this season.
 Douglas County West didn't take long to hit the court again: they've already played their next  matchup,  a  3-1  win against Fort Calhoun on the 14th. As for Wisner-Pilger, they have also already played their next match,  a  2-0  loss against Douglas County West/Concordia on the 11th.
